How to find out which bonuses are active now
Introduction: "active" means confirmed in your office
In 2025, most sites have dynamic bonuses: some are personal (visible only to you), some are global (visible to everyone for a limited time). Therefore, the only "gold standard" of relevance is a bonus card in your personal account with a timer and an activation button. Everything else is just a source of clues that need to be checked against the fact in the office.
Where to see work bonuses right now (by priority)
1) Personal account (internal "showcase" promo)
Sections: Promotions/Bonuses/Offers/My Rewards.
Look for signs of a "live" status: a timer (before the date/time), "Activate/Claim," a progress bar for wagering, a freespin counter.
Check out the tabs: Welcome/Reload/Cashback/Free Spins/Tournaments/VIP.
2) Built-in mail and fluffs
Inbox in the office, e-mail, push/SMS: often this is where personal offers with milder conditions come.
Confirm any code from the letter in the office: the active card should appear after entering the code.
3) Payments and Bonus Terms page
Here are recorded min/max deposit, output limit, symmetry of methods (enter and output by the method of the same name), excluded games, max bet when playing.
If "on the showcase" one thing, and in the rules another - the rules apply.
4) Your VIP host/support
A quick way to find out if the offer is "from the air/channel," if there is fast-track for cashback/payments, and what documents will be needed for first-within.
5) Communities (Telegram/Discord/Reddit) and streams
Useful for early signal and proofs (activation screens), but always check with the office.
Pay attention to the action window: "until the end of the stream," "the first 500 activations," "72 hours."
Live bonus check: 10 points in 2 minutes
1. Is there a card in the office? If not, the bonus is "not active for you."
2. Timer and TZ: Exact date/time, your time zone.
3. Type: deposit/sleepless/freespins/cashback/tournament/reload.
4. Vager: ≤ x35 - green zone for mass slots.
5. Games contribution: 100% slots; live/board games - 0-10% (common).
6. Max bet: not lower than eq. $2 and correlates to your bankroll.
7. Min/Max deposit and cap output: no imbalance (deposit $5 → output from $50 - red flag).
8. I/O method: rail symmetry (PIX/Interac/UPI/PayID/SEPA/FPS/crypto).
9. Excluded games/providers: the list must be explicit.
10. KYC/SoF: what will be requested and when (especially before the first output).

How to distinguish an active bonus from an archived/fake one
Active: visible in the office, there is a timer/button, conditions are filled, progress bar.
Archival: visible only on an external site/post, does not appear in the office.
Fake: "eternal" code without dates/geo, no card in the office, no match for the conditions.
Red Flags (just past)
"25-30% cashback" without a vager/cap/deadline.
Promo, where the input is localized, and the output is only by bank transfer.
Posts without activation screens/timer, without time zone.
Requirement of "withdrawal fee" or non-standard documents.
ARC/scripts "for activation" - risk for the account.
Regional nuances of relevance
Local methods: PIX (BR), Interac (CA), UPI (IN), PayID (AU), SEPA/FPS (EU/UK) - part of the bonuses is "tied" to the deposit method.
Currencies/geo: limits, max bet and caps are often given in "locale"; check account conversion.
Licenses/restrictions: some offers are not available in individual jurisdictions - see white/gray lists in the rules.

Mini-FAQ
Why is the offer visible to a friend, but I don't have it?
Personal/segment promotions. Ask the host about availability for your status.
The bonus is activated, but the output was stopped. For what reason?
Check: max bet is not violated, the wager is closed, whether the names/methods match. The first inference often requires KYC/SoF.
What is more profitable "now": a blind person or a deposit bonus?
More often - a moderate deposit bonus with an honest vager (≤ x35) and an understandable contribution. Bezep - for the test, consider the winning cap.
How not to miss the "lightning" for 24-72 hours?
Turn on e-mail/push, follow Inbox, subscribe to 1-2 profile channels and keep a verified deposit method.
"Active now" bonuses are those confirmed by a card in your office: with a timer, conditions and a Claim/Activate button. Everything else is tips that need to be checked against a 10-point checklist. Keep the symmetry of payment methods, check the vager, deadlines and max bet, start small and keep a journal - this way you will stop catching "delays" and will stably use only live, profitable offers.
